A leading holding company in UAE is looking for a Head of Education.

Responsibilities


  • Curriculum development: The Head of Education is responsible for developing the curriculum to be followed in the workshops. They determine the educational content and skills to be learned and design a study plan that achieves the educational objectives.
  • Organizing Workshops: The Head of Education organizes the workshop schedule, selects appropriate topics, and sets the suitable dates. They collaborate with the hosting entities to arrange practical details such as the venue, preparations, and supplementary materials.
  • Lesson delivery: The Head of Education delivers lessons and provides necessary guidance to participants in the workshops conducted by the Arabic Poetry Foundation. They employ effective teaching methods to convey poetic concepts and develop participants’ poetry writing skills.
  • Progress assessment and monitoring: : The Head of Education monitors the progress of participants, evaluates their performance, and tracks their development in poetry writing. They provide individual feedback and guidance to participants to improve their skills and abilities.
  • Providing Resources: The Head of Education offers suitable knowledge and literary resources to participants. They provide references, books, and other supporting tools that can enhance participants’ understanding of poetry and improve their poetic skills.
  • Communication and cooperation: The Head of Education collaborates with the audience and the poetry community to promote the workshops and raise awareness of poetic arts. They build networks and collaborate with poets, teachers, and relevant institutions.
  • Organizing additional events: The Head of Education may organize additional events such as poetry evenings or poetry competitions to encourage participants and enhance the poetry community.
  • Development of educational materials: The Head of Education develops additional educational materials, such as worksheets, poetic examples, and creative exercises. This helps enhance participants’ interaction and practical learning in poetry.
  • Collaboration with professional poets: The Head of Education can collaborate with professional poets and invite them to conduct special workshops or deliver lectures as part of the educational program. This contributes to providing rich and unique experiences for participants.
  • Evaluation and improvement of the educational program: The Head of Education regularly evaluates the educational program and listens to feedback from participants. They use this feedback to improve and develop the program, ensuring it meets the needs of the target audience.
